如何管理渗透项目
-
要管理好渗透项目,需要采取以下几个步骤:
-
明确项目目标和范围:
在开始项目之前,要明确项目的目标和范围,包括要测试的系统/应用、测试的时间范围、所用的工具和技术、测试的深度和强度等。这样可以确保整个项目团队对项目有清晰的认识,避免后续出现误解或漏洞。 -
筹备项目资源:
确保项目所需的资源得到充分准备,包括人员、工具、设备和资金等。组建一个专业的渗透测试团队,并确保团队成员具备相应的技能和经验。同时,要准备好一些渗透测试的工具和设备,以支持测试的进行。 -
制定详细的渗透测试计划:
根据项目目标和范围,制定一个详细的渗透测试计划。该计划应包括测试的流程、时间表、测试的方式和方法、测试的指标和标准等。同时,要确定一个合适的测试环境,确保测试过程中不会对生产环境造成不可逆的影响。 -
进行渗透测试:
根据测试计划,进行实际的渗透测试工作。测试过程中,要注意保护测试的机密性和敏感性,确保测试结果不被未经授权的人员获取。同时,要做好测试结果的记录和整理,以便后续分析和漏洞修复。 -
分析测试结果:
对测试结果进行详细的分析,确定系统中存在的安全漏洞和弱点。同时,要评估这些漏洞和弱点对系统安全和业务运行的影响,以便为漏洞修复和增强安全措施提供依据。 -
提供详细的测试报告:
根据测试结果和分析,编制一份详细的测试报告。该报告应包括测试的目标和范围、测试的方法和过程、发现的漏洞和建议的修复措施、测试的效果评估等。同时,要向相关的利益相关方提供报告,并和他们讨论测试结果和修复计划。 -
进行漏洞修复和安全增强:
根据测试报告的建议,进行相应的漏洞修复和安全增强工作。这包括修复系统中发现的漏洞和弱点、加强用户认证和授权、加强系统的监控和日志等。修复完成后,要进行相应的验证测试,确保修复工作的有效性。 -
监控和评估:
在整个渗透测试项目结束后,要进行系统的监控和评估。通过监控系统的运行状态和日志记录,及时发现和处理可能存在的新的漏洞和问题。同时,要定期评估系统的安全性,对系统的安全性做好持续的检查和提升。
通过以上的管理措施,可以更好地管理渗透项目,确保项目达到预期的目标,并有效提升系统的安全性。
1年前 -
-
管理渗透项目是确保项目顺利进行且达到预期结果的重要步骤。下面是管理渗透项目的五个关键方面:
-
定义项目目标和需求:在开始项目之前,需要明确项目的目标和需求。这包括确定项目的范围、时间、预算和所需资源。确保项目目标和需求明确可以帮助团队明确工作重点,从而提高工作效率。
-
制定详细的计划:制定详细的项目计划是一个成功的渗透测试项目的关键。这包括确定测试的范围、目标、方法和时间表。同时,还需要确定测试的具体步骤和流程,以确保测试的全面性和准确性。具体计划和时间表可以帮助团队成员了解他们的角色和责任,并确保项目按计划进行。
-
分配合适的资源:为了确保项目的成功,需要分配合适的资源给项目团队。这包括有经验的渗透测试人员、必要的设备和工具,以及足够的时间和预算。合理分配资源可以提高团队的工作效率和项目质量。
-
沟通与协调:在渗透测试项目中,沟通和协调是非常重要的。项目团队中的成员之间需要进行有效的沟通,以便及时解决问题和共享信息。同时,项目经理还需要与项目相关的利益相关者进行沟通和协调工作,以确保项目的顺利进行和达到预期结果。
-
监督和控制项目进度:在项目进行过程中,需要进行监督和控制,以确保项目按照计划进行,并及时进行调整和修正。监督和控制项目进度可以通过定期的进度报告、项目评审和风险管理来实现。这可以帮助项目经理及时发现问题并采取相应措施,以确保项目的顺利进行。
1年前 -
-
管理渗透测试项目是确保项目高效、准确和安全完成的关键。以下是一些关键步骤和操作流程,用于帮助您管理渗透测试项目。
-
确定项目目标和范围:
首先,确保您清楚了解渗透测试项目的目标和范围。与您的客户或团队进行沟通,并达成一致意见。明确项目的目标、执行方式、测试的环境以及需要排除的系统和网络。 -
管理项目进度和资源:
创建一个项目计划,明确渗透测试项目的时间表和里程碑。确保您有足够的人力资源来执行测试,并分配适当的技能和角色。跟踪测试的进度,并确保项目按计划进行,及时调整资源和时间表,以应对任何可能的延迟或问题。 -
参与相关方:
与客户和其他项目相关方保持密切沟通。确保他们了解项目的进展、测试结果和风险,以便他们做出相应的决策和行动。定期召开会议或向相关方发送更新报告是保持沟通的主要方式。 -
制定测试策略和计划:
制定详细的测试策略和计划,包括测试目标、方法、工具和技术。确保您使用先进的渗透测试工具和技术,以保证测试的准确性和有效性。确保测试方法和流程符合相关的法规和标准。 -
进行渗透测试:
根据测试计划和策略,开始执行渗透测试。执行网络扫描、漏洞评估、密码破解、社交工程等测试活动。确保您记录测试过程和结果,包括发现的漏洞、漏洞的严重程度和建议的修复措施。 -
分析和评估测试结果:
根据测试结果,对发现的漏洞进行分类、评估和分析。确定漏洞的严重性和潜在的风险,并建议相应的修复措施。与相关方共享测试结果,并提供修复建议和建议的优先级。 -
管理漏洞修复过程:
与客户或团队合作,制定修复计划,安排和监督漏洞修复工作。确保及时修复高风险漏洞,并跟踪和验证修复的进度和效果。提供漏洞修复报告和建议,以支持审计和合规要求。 -
编写最终报告:
在测试完成后,编写详细的最终报告,总结渗透测试的结果、发现的漏洞、修复建议和建议的改进建议。确保报告清晰、详实和易于理解。报告应包括漏洞的风险评估、修复的状态和期限,以及额外的安全建议。
总结:
渗透测试项目管理需要确立目标和范围,管理进度和资源,与相关方进行沟通,制定测试策略和计划,执行测试活动,分析和评估测试结果,管理漏洞修复过程,编写最终报告。通过合理的项目管理,可以确保渗透测试项目高效、准确和安全的完成。1年前 -